Step-by-Step Cleaning Process

Daily Care Tips

To keep it looking like new daily, you can just dust your candle holder made of wood, and if you have a few drops of candle wax, get them off immediately. When it comes to washing it, pour a drop of a mild soap that has been approved by medical persons on the soft cloth and make it just damp. Then, carefully wipe the wooden candle holder with circular movements, avoiding moisture penetrating the wood – a cautious manner the same as to be advised for each wooden candle holder bought via the internet.

Deep Cleaning and Maintenance

At least once every two weeks, it would be a great idea to do a deep clean of your wooden candle holder.

  • First, a microfibre cloth can be used to remove dust.

  • Next, moisten it with a few drops of biodegradable soap and water mixture and carefully clean all small surfaces.

  • Finally, dry the wooden candle holder with a clean towel immediately after cleaning.

This practice not only maintains the wooden candle holder in a good condition, but it is also in line with the recommendations of health experts that it will not cause any harmful effects.

Another thing to think about is to put natural oils from time to time so that the surface of the candle holder will shine like new.
